O’Melveny Park — Mission Point — Bee Canyon Loop

***O’Melveny Park*** spreads over 672 acres, second on the list of largest parks within the City of Los Angeles, right after Griffith Park. Noted for its picture-perfect picnic grounds with white fences and towering eucalyptus trees, O’Melveny Park also challenges hikers with several miles of steep, backcountry fire roads and primitive trails.

Our [hike](https://www.avantlink.com/click.php?tt=ale&ti=10097&pri=2097&pw=245133&mi=10248&url=http%3A%2F%2Frei.com%2Fh%2Fcamping-and-hiking) here constitutes a comprehensive tour that includes wandering through grasslands, the highest spot in the San Fernando Valley known as ***Mission Point*** and down into steep and shady ***Bee Canyon*** *.*

Hike is about 5 miles with 1500 ft total ascent and rated ***DIFFICULT*** due to terrain. See the [Hike Rating Guide](https://www.hikingwithdean.com/hike-rating-guide/)

**Historical Note**

O’Melveny Park takes its name from the well-known family of Los Angeles lawyers who once owned a gentleman’s ranch here. John O’Melveny bought the land in 1941 and called it CJ Ranch. Cattle roamed the hills, a citrus orchard was planted, and family members enjoyed spending weekends roaming the mountains. Although areas near the ranch were oil-rich, exploration on the ranch was unsuccessful. The O’Melvenys deeded half their ranch to Los Angeles, and the city purchased the rest
